Dominique Frazier<br />Time Traveler – Persuasive Essay<br />1st Period Honors<br />Imagine riding a camel, from the cities of Bosul to Rayy. With a traveling band behind you and playing a happy tune. Making small stops to feed the camels and take a rest. Once the group reaches the city of Rayy, setting up for a show is no big deal. Observe as different members reading stories with kids, stories from ‘Arabian Nights’. While the other members were entertaining the adults, with singing and dancing. When the time for fun is over, it’s time for the people to go in and praise Allah, the only Islamic god, as the day ends. <br />The Islamic Civilization has many different fascinating cities. For example Mecca, the birth place of the Prophet Muhammad. Mecca is known in some of the famous Christian bible stories. Mecca is a grand central in the Islamic world not only religious wise, but also a grand trading center.  It was a trade route linked to the roads of South Arabia, East Africa, and South Asia.  Jerusalem is also another large religious center in the world. <br />Jerusalem was originally the first Qilbah, or place they face towards during praying, it was told that Muhammad was told by Allah to change it to Mecca. It was known that Muhammad visit Jerusalem during his night journey, this is another reasoning for Jerusalem being so famous. Mecca means ‘House of God’, this city is a great deal for the Islamic people. People who aren’t of the Islamic religion are not permitted to go into the city, a reason behind how holy it is to their Civilization. <br />Some of the stories from ‘Arabian Nights’ are famous now a days, for example ‘Aladdin’ or ‘Ali Baba and the Forty Thieves’. Some of the different stories were inspired by telling kids adventurous stories, or stories inspired from different legends. Many of them have been retold many in many languages and styles. Some of the movies even were remade as movies.  Most Islamic stories made a big hit in later days. <br />Islamic civilization is by far one of the greatest in its era. Different civilizations can find a relation to this the Islamic people’s ways and cities.  The Islam’s maybe strict with their religion which shows loyalty to their god, Allah. The prophet Muhammad was a great lead for the people of Islam. His birth in Mecca has really brought the people out, and stronger. Many of Muhammad’s tales were retold in ‘Arabian Nights’, and his great legacy.<br />The different cities would be joyous to travel too. Such as the birth place of many religious stories, Jerusalem, would be a wondrous trip.  Kids would love the tales from ‘Arabian Nights’. The religious connection the Islam’s can be linked to many people. <br />
